From bc2010dc493cf8394d100639c7af974a5d77ca96 Mon Sep 17 00:00:00 2001 From: tangjinzhou <415800467@qq.com> Date: Mon, 16 Apr 2018 18:39:00 +0800 Subject: [PATCH 1/5] fix select PropTypes --- components/select/index.jsx | 7 ++++--- 1 file changed, 4 insertions(+), 3 deletions(-) diff --git a/components/select/index.jsx b/components/select/index.jsx index 0036f2230..26b779062 100644 --- a/components/select/index.jsx +++ b/components/select/index.jsx @@ -30,15 +30,16 @@ const AbstractSelectProps = { showArrow: PropTypes.bool, } const Value = PropTypes.shape({ - key: String, + key: PropTypes.string, }).loose const SelectValue = PropTypes.oneOfType([ PropTypes.string, - + PropTypes.number, PropTypes.arrayOf(PropTypes.oneOfType([ Value, - String, + PropTypes.string, + PropTypes.number, ])), Value, ]) From 8d7d6b9b183fb538e11dc62029a71b9053f784bc Mon Sep 17 00:00:00 2001 From: tjz <415800467@qq.com> Date: Mon, 16 Apr 2018 21:38:28 +0800 Subject: [PATCH 2/5] fix tree demo --- components/tree/demo/dynamic.md |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/components/tree/demo/dynamic.md b/components/tree/demo/dynamic.md index 3de04d242..8be0c648e 100644 --- a/components/tree/demo/dynamic.md +++ b/components/tree/demo/dynamic.md @@ -41,7 +41,7 @@ export default { ] this.treeData = [...this.treeData] resolve() - }, 100) + }, 1000) }) }, }, From 11e2bc8e8ecbd7fb11a34ecf278def73e4c49476 Mon Sep 17 00:00:00 2001 From: tjz <415800467@qq.com> Date: Mon, 16 Apr 2018 21:54:37 +0800 Subject: [PATCH 3/5] add popover doc --- .../popover/demo/arrow-point-at-center.md | 32 +++++++++ .../popover/demo/arrow-point-at-center.vue | 34 --------- .../popover/demo/{basic.vue => basic.md} | 32 ++++----- .../popover/demo/{control.vue => control.md} | 27 ++++---- components/popover/demo/index.vue | 63 +++++++++++------ .../demo/{placement.vue => placement.md} | 69 ++++++++++--------- .../demo/{triggerType.vue => triggerType.md} | 38 +++++----- components/popover/index.en-US.md | 13 ++++ components/popover/index.zh-CN.md | 20 +----- 9 files changed, 173 insertions(+), 155 deletions(-) create mode 100644 components/popover/demo/arrow-point-at-center.md delete mode 100644 components/popover/demo/arrow-point-at-center.vue rename components/popover/demo/{basic.vue => basic.md} (54%) rename components/popover/demo/{control.vue => control.md} (61%) rename components/popover/demo/{placement.vue => placement.md} (80%) rename components/popover/demo/{triggerType.vue => triggerType.md} (60%) create mode 100644 components/popover/index.en-US.md diff --git a/components/popover/demo/arrow-point-at-center.md b/components/popover/demo/arrow-point-at-center.md new file mode 100644 index 000000000..c9adf17bf --- /dev/null +++ b/components/popover/demo/arrow-point-at-center.md @@ -0,0 +1,32 @@ + +#### 箭头指向 +设置了 `arrowPointAtCenter` 后,箭头将指向目标元素的中心。 + + + +#### Arrow pointing +The arrow points to the center of the target element, which set `arrowPointAtCenter`. + + +```html + +``` diff --git a/components/popover/demo/arrow-point-at-center.vue b/components/popover/demo/arrow-point-at-center.vue deleted file mode 100644 index a05855424..000000000 --- a/components/popover/demo/arrow-point-at-center.vue +++ /dev/null @@ -1,34 +0,0 @@ - - - diff --git a/components/popover/demo/basic.vue b/components/popover/demo/basic.md similarity index 54% rename from components/popover/demo/basic.vue rename to components/popover/demo/basic.md index 991b33d11..3acb7485e 100644 --- a/components/popover/demo/basic.vue +++ b/components/popover/demo/basic.md @@ -1,25 +1,21 @@ -